BASIC-256

Kokeneet kirjoittajat eivät ole vielä tarkistaneet sivun nykyistä versiota, ja se voi poiketa merkittävästi 5.10.2020 tarkistetusta versiosta . tarkastukset vaativat 4 muokkausta .
BASIC-256

Tyyppi tulkki , integroitu kehitysympäristö
Tekijä Ian Larsen,
James M. Renault
Kehittäjä Yhteisö
Sisään kirjoitettu C++ , PERUS
Käyttöliittymä graafinen ( Qt , Carbon , Windows API )
Käyttöjärjestelmä Linux , Mac OS X ja muut UNIXin kaltaiset , Windows
Käyttöliittymäkielet venäjä ja 4 muuta kieltä
Ensimmäinen painos Syyskuu 2006 [1]
uusin versio 2.0.0.11 (30. kesäkuuta 2020 [2] ) ( 30.6.2020 )
Osavaltio aktiivinen
Lisenssi GNU GPL
Verkkosivusto basic256.org
 Mediatiedostot Wikimedia Commonsissa

BASIC-256  on BASIC -ohjelmointikielen avoin toteutus ja samalla integroitu kehitysympäristö sille. Keskityttiin ohjelmoinnin opettamiseen koululaisille. Siinä on sisäänrakennettu grafiikkatila ja venäjänkielinen dokumentaatio [3] .

BASIC-256 on monialustainen , jossa on versiot Linuxille , FreeBSD [4] ja Windowsille sekä versio Mac OS X :lle valmisteilla .

Historia

BASIC-256:n kehitys aloitettiin vuonna 2006 nimellä kidbasic, versiosta 0.8 alkaen (9.11.2006) projekti sai nykyisen nimensä [2] .

Toteutusominaisuudet

BASIC-256:n tarrojen tulee alkaa kirjaimella, joten perinteinen BASIC - rivien numerointi ei ole mahdollista. Kielessä ei ole mekanismeja omien toimintojesi ja toimintojesi luomiseen , voit vain hypätä tunnisteeseen gosubja palata sen jälkeen return. Tässä suhteessa Basic-256 on edelleen melko klassinen BASIC kaikkine puutteineen, jotka tästä johtuvat.

Käytetyt ohjelmistokomponentit

Linuxille:

Muistiinpanot

  1. Katso ChangeLog -tiedosto BASIC-256-lähdearkistosta.
  2. 1 2 BASIC-256 -varasto . Käyttöpäivä: 15. tammikuuta 2012. Arkistoitu alkuperäisestä 13. tammikuuta 2011.
  3. BASIC-256 Syntaksiviittaus . Haettu 16. joulukuuta 2010. Arkistoitu alkuperäisestä 1. toukokuuta 2012.
  4. BASIC-256 portti Arkistoitu 1. elokuuta 2012 Wayback Machine for FreeBSD :lle
  5. Katso COMPILING.txt BASIC-256-lähdearkistosta.

Kirjallisuus

  1. James M. Renault. Haluatko oppia ohjelmoimaan? = Haluatko siis oppia ohjelmoimaan? / per. englannista. S. Iryupin, V. Cherny. — M .: Alt Linux , 2011. — 320 s. - ISBN 978-5-905167-06-5 .

Linkit